MANILA, Philippines — A fire at an industrial establishment in Valenzuela City has been put out after more than 48 hours, the Bureau of Fire Protection (BFP) said on Sunday.
The blaze began at 5:21 p.m. on April 18, and was placed under control by 8:12 a.m. the following day.

It was declared out at 6:12 p.m. on April 20.
There were no reported casualties, according to the BFP.
